Introduction of the Swedish Driving License Process
Sweden, known for its innovative digital infrastructure, provides a structured online process for getting a driving license. The process can be divided into numerous crucial stages:
- Education and Training
- Theory Test
- Dry run
- Licensing
Step-by-Step Guide
Education and Training
- Driver Education (Förarutbildning): Before requesting a driving license, individuals should finish a driver education course. This course is compulsory and covers traffic rules, safe driving practices, and the responsibilities of a driver.
- Driving Lessons (Körlektioner): After finishing the theoretical education, applicants should take a certain number of driving lessons with a licensed trainer. The number of lessons needed can differ depending on the person's skill level and the type of license being sought.
Theory Test
- KöPa C KöRkort Online Registration: Applicants can sign up for the theory test online through the Swedish Transport Agency (Transportstyrelsen) site. The test is conducted in numerous languages, including Swedish, English, and German.
- Test Format: The theory test consists of multiple-choice concerns. To pass, applicants should attain a minimum score, which is usually around 80%.
- Study Materials: The Swedish Transport Agency provides study materials and practice tests online to help applicants prepare.
Dry run
- Reserving the Test: Once the theory test is passed, the next action is to book the dry run. This can also be done online through the Transportstyrelsen website.
- Test Preparation: Applicants should continue to practice driving with their trainer to ensure they are well-prepared. The practical test assesses the candidate's ability to drive securely and follow traffic rules.
- Test Day: On the day of the test, the applicant needs to bring a valid identity document and any needed documentation. The test is performed by a certified examiner who will assess the candidate's driving skills.
Licensing
- Application for License: After passing both the theory and dry runs, candidates can request their driving license online. The application process includes offering personal details, test results, and a photo.
- Fees: There are costs associated with each stage of the procedure, including the theory test, practical test, and the license application. These fees can be paid online through the Transportstyrelsen website.
- License Issuance: Once the application is approved and the fees are paid, the driving license is issued. Applicants can select to have their license sent by mail or select it up personally at a designated office.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: Can I take the theory test in a language aside from Swedish?A: Yes, the theory test is available in several languages, consisting of Swedish, English, and German. Applicants can select the language they are most comfy with when registering for the test online.
Q: How many driving lessons are required?A: The variety of driving lessons needed can vary. Usually, the Swedish Transport Agency recommends a minimum of 15 hours of driving lessons. Nevertheless, this can be basically depending upon the individual's experience and the type of license being sought.
Q: What files do I require to bring for the useful test?A: On the day of the dry run, candidates should bring a valid identity document (such as a passport or national ID card) and any required paperwork, such as proof of finished driving lessons and the theory test outcome.
Q: How long does it require to get the driving license after passing the tests?A: The processing time for the driving license can differ, however it typically takes a couple of weeks. Candidates can track the status of their application online through the Transportstyrelsen website.
Q: Can I use my driving license from another nation in Sweden?A: If you have a legitimate driving license from another country, you may be able to utilize it in Sweden for a brief duration. Nevertheless, if you plan to live in Sweden for a prolonged period, you may need to exchange it for a Swedish driving license. The process for exchanging a foreign license can also be started online, however the requirements vary depending upon the native land.
Q: What should I do if I fail the dry run?A: If a candidate stops working the practical test, they can re-take it after a certain period. The waiting time and the number of re-tests enabled depend on the specific situations and the kind of license being sought. Applicants ought to examine the feedback supplied by the inspector to comprehend the areas they need to improve.
